Who Needs the 2 Unusual Enrollment History Certification Form?

This form targets students whose enrollment histories raise questions regarding their eligibility for federal student aid. Typically, students qualify for this form if their records show unusual patterns, such as dropping classes frequently or changing institutions without earning credit. Situations that may prompt the need for the 2 UEH Certification Form include lacking credit from previous schools or having a break in enrollment.
Moreover, students must meet specific eligibility criteria to utilize this form effectively, ensuring that their applications for aid are processed correctly.

Key Features of the 2 Unusual Enrollment History Certification Form

The 2 UEH Certification Form includes several essential components designed to collect necessary information efficiently. Required details on the form encompass the student’s name, identification number, and academic credits obtained from all attended institutions over the past three award years.
  • Completion of a letter of explanation for any irregular enrollment.
  • Signature requirement from the student to validate the form.
These features ensure that all relevant data is accurately gathered, which is necessary for processing financial aid applications.
